KYOTO MARCH 27 – 30

Opposite page: Arashiyama Bamboo Grove Above clockwise from left: Room at Four Seasons Hotel Kyoto; Temple in historic district; Geisha in traditional outft

The imperial legacy of Kyoto lives on in exquisite temples and gardens alongside innovative contemporary art and a flourishing culinary scene.

EXPLORE Kyoto is where traditional Japanese culture continues to thrive—and Four Seasons is your key to experiencing its distinct mix of ancient and modern. Let us unlock the centuries-old magic of Kyoto, flled with 17 UNESCO World Heritage sites as well as an untold number of hidden treasures. Practice meditation with a Zen master at the venerable Shoden Eigen-in Temple. Immerse yourself in the spirit of feudal Japan during a private lesson in the art of samurai sword combat. For a modern contrast, explore the city’s culinary culture at the Nishiki Market before visiting the ceramics collection at the Robert Yellin Yakimono Gallery. Venture into the Arashiyama Bamboo Grove, where rickshaws take us down a winding path through the dense forest of towering stalks of bamboo. Arrive at the home of a local itamae, or sushi chef, for an intimate overview of Japanese cuisine, followed by a hands-on lesson in preparing a traditional meal.

STAY Intimate and contemporary, Four Seasons Hotel Kyoto is located in the city’s most scenic district. At the heart of this brand-new hotel is an 800-year-old pond garden that will immerse you in the serenity and beauty of ancient Japan. Indulge yourself in the blissful Spa, take in the views from the waterside terrace, or sip a cup of freshly brewed matcha in the lovely Tea House.

HOI AN MARCH 30 – APRIL 2

Ancient temples, colonial architecture, verdant rice paddies and pristine beaches give Vietnam’s central coast a timeless flavour that entices and soothes.

EXPLORE Step back in time in Hoi An’s Old Town, a 15th-century UNESCO World Heritage site along the Thu Bon River. Stroll through winding streets lined with traditional wooden shops, assembly halls and the former homes of wealthy merchants who plied their trade in this booming port city. Savour a food tour that refects the melting pot of Japanese, Chinese, Vietnamese and European cultures found here. Enjoy a scenic bike ride through the lush countryside surrounding Hoi An. Witness an evening lantern ceremony inspired by the full moon festival. Get ftted for a hand-crafted silk dress or custom-tailored suit created by one of Hoi An’s artisans, who have preserved their craft over generations. Your options for cultural immersion are balanced with opportunities to relax. Unwind on Ha My Beach, a stunning 20-mile stretch of white sand, or tee off on a premier links-style course designed by Colin Montgomerie.

STAY Long regarded as Vietnam’s premier beach resort, Four Seasons Resort the Nam Hai, Hoi An, Vietnam is a welcome addition to the Four Seasons family. Set on a private half-mile stretch of pristine beach, this tropical garden hideaway features newly refreshed villas and three pools that cascade to the beach. Guests enjoy an authentic connection to the region through on-site activities such as a cooking academy, a spa attuned to the rhythms of nature and exhilarating water sports.

MARRAKECH APRIL 8 – 11

Opposite page: Ornate Moroccan tilework Above clockwise from top left: Spice market in the medina; Resort pool; Tea service

With bustling markets and expansive views, the Red City of Marrakech is Morocco’s exotic imperial capital and the gateway to the Atlas Mountains.

EXPLORE The sights, sounds and favours of Marrakech are best experienced in Jemaa el Fna square. Ride a horse-drawn carriage to this vibrant plaza, where snake charmers, acrobats and magicians entertain in the streets. Explore local food and spice markets with a specialist in traditional Moroccan cooking. Drive to the foothills of the rugged Atlas Mountains and then ride mules or walk to a Berber village to share tea with a local family, before enjoying a Moroccan lunch. Immerse yourself in the lush blue-and-green paradise of the Majorelle Gardens, built in the 1920s by painter Jacques Majorelle and lovingly restored by Yves Saint Laurent. On a private shopping expedition with a local guide, seek out the best spots to shop for Berber carpets, leather goods, jewellery and luxurious fabrics.

STAY With Moorish gardens and restful swimming pools, Four Seasons Resort Marrakech offers a peaceful oasis amid the magic of southern Morocco’s cultural capital. Wake up to the canopy of the resort’s garden from your private guest room, which has a marble bathroom and a secluded balcony. From homemade Italian pastas to multi-course Moroccan feasts, delight in the fusion of Mediterranean and African cuisine at your resort’s restaurants.

BUDAPEST APRIL 11 – 13

Discover why Budapest is often called Central Europe’s most beautiful city as you explore its historical treasures, vibrant art scene and bohemian-influenced café culture.

EXPLORE Your journey through Budapest’s rich history begins in Heroes’ Square, home to St. Stephen’s Basilica and its stunning stained-glass windows. Get a different perspective on both Buda and Pest as you take a private ride on a 100-year-old tramcar along the river. Browse the trendy boutiques and modern art galleries on Király utca, or relax in the thermal pools at Széchenyi Baths, a historic spa built more than 100 years ago. Venture into the Etyek-Buda region, the center of winemaking in Hungary for centuries, and sample the crisp whites and sparkling wines the area is known for at a family-run vineyard. Learn the secrets of making strudel, a faky sweet-flled pastry that originated in the Hapsburg era, before feasting on your creations. Take a private tour of the neo-Renaissance State Opera House, the center of Hungary’s rich operatic tradition, and enjoy a performance in this renowned venue. Sail down the Danube on an evening cruise, gliding past the iconic Parliament Building and Buda Castle, which are beautifully lit up at night.

STAY A unique art nouveau landmark built in 1906 and recently restored to its original splendor, Four Seasons Hotel Gresham Palace Budapest is rich in historical elegance and ultra-modern comforts. Centrally located at the end of the renowned Chain Bridge, the hotel features panoramic views of the Danube and the hills of Buda. Enjoy the vibrant ambiance of KOLLÁZS, a casual European brasserie, or sip a fne Hungarian wine under the magnifcent glass cupola at the Bar and Lobby Lounge.

ST. PETERSBURG APRIL 13 – 16

With world-class museums, beautifully preserved architecture and rich artistic traditions, St. Petersburg is a window into Russia’s lavish imperial past.

EXPLORE Enjoy exclusive access to the treasures of Russia’s cultural capital, including priority access at the opulent Catherine Palace to visit its legendary Amber Room, beautifully decorated with gilded carvings, gold-trimmed mirrors and ornate amber mosaics. See the city’s most iconic structure, the Church of Our Saviour on Spilled Blood, and marvel at its vibrant onion-domed towers and intricate mosaics refected in the nearby canal. Enjoy private access to the more than 3,000 works of art housed at the State Hermitage Museum, a stunning baroque-style palace on the banks of the Neva River. Take a private tour of the Fabergé Museum to see this exclusive collection that includes nine of the famed Imperial eggs. See the world’s fnest ballet dancers in training during a private tour of the Vaganova Ballet Academy, a unique opportunity to watch the students rehearse and meet them offstage. On our fnal night, enjoy an exclusive gala dinner at one of St. Petersburg’s regal palaces.

Opposite page: Church of Our Saviour on Spilled Blood Below clockwise from left: Catherine Palace; Ballerinas; Peterhof Palace

STAY Housed in a 19th-century Russian royal residence, Four Seasons Hotel Lion Palace St. Petersburg is the city’s premier fve-star luxury hotel. Restored to its imperial glory, this architectural treasure in the historic Admiralteysky District offers easy access to the Hermitage Museum, Nevsky Prospekt and the Mariinsky Theatre. Enjoy a Russian-style tea in one of the palace’s original courtyards and revitalize in a traditional Russian steam room at the luxurious Spa.
